1958 Summit Park Dr, Orlando, FL 32810EUREST @ Charles Schwab in Orlando has received 14 inspections since December 2021, documenting 45 total violations at an average of 3.2 per inspection, below the Florida statewide average of 5.2. The facility has not experienced any emergency closures. Proper cooking temperatures and food contact surface violations appeared repeatedly across inspections, with employee health reporting and handwashing compliance also cited multiple times. The most recent inspection on April 2, 2026 resulted in no further action required.
Summary generated from Florida DBPR public inspection records.
